A Father’s Promise: The Sacrifice That Changed Everything


The sun dipped low on the horizon, casting a warm glow over the small house that had once been filled with laughter and love.

But now, it stood silent, a shell of its former self.

Inside, Daniel sat at the kitchen table, his hands trembling as he stared at the empty chair across from him.

That chair used to be occupied by Sarah, his wife, the mother of their two children.

But she had walked away, leaving him alone with their kids and a mountain of unanswered questions.

“Daddy, where’s Mommy?” little Mia asked, her big brown eyes searching his face for answers.

“She… she’s just busy, sweetheart,” Daniel replied, forcing a smile that didn’t quite reach his eyes.

He hated lying to her, but the truth was too painful to share.

The day Sarah left had shattered their world.

“Why did she leave us?” asked Jake, their ten-year-old son, his voice barely above a whisper.

Daniel felt his heart ache as he looked at his children, their faces etched with confusion and sadness.

“I don’t know, buddy,” he said softly, trying to keep his voice steady.

“But what I do know is that we’re going to be okay.

I promise to take care of you both.”

With those words, Daniel made a vow to himself.

He would do whatever it took to provide for his children, to ensure they had a future filled with hope and possibility.

Days turned into weeks, and weeks turned into months.

Daniel worked tirelessly, juggling two jobs to make ends meet.

He was a mechanic by day and a waiter by night, often coming home exhausted but determined.

“Daddy, can we have pancakes for dinner?” Mia asked one evening, her voice filled with innocence.

“Of course, sweetheart.

Pancakes it is!” he replied, forcing a cheerful tone.

As he flipped the pancakes, he couldn’t help but feel the weight of the world pressing down on him.

But he pushed through, knowing that his children depended on him.

Despite the challenges, Daniel found small moments of joy in their daily lives.

He would read bedtime stories, help with homework, and cheer at soccer games.

“Go, Jake!

You’ve got this!” he shouted, his heart swelling with pride as his son scored a goal.

But there were nights when the loneliness crept in, and he longed for the companionship he had lost.

“Why did she have to leave?” he whispered to himself, staring at the empty space beside him.

Yet, he refused to dwell on the past.

His focus was on Mia and Jake, the two little lights that kept him going.

Years passed, and the children grew, each day a testament to Daniel’s unwavering love and sacrifice.

Mia blossomed into a talented artist, her creativity bursting forth in vibrant colors.

Jake excelled in school, driven by the desire to make his father proud.

“Daddy, look at this!” Mia exclaimed one afternoon, holding up a painting of their family.

“Wow, Mia!

It’s beautiful,” Daniel said, his heart swelling with pride.

“You captured us perfectly!”

But as the children thrived, Daniel’s body began to wear down from the years of hard work.

He often felt exhausted, his back aching from the long hours spent on his feet.

One evening, as he sat on the couch, he noticed Jake watching him intently.

“Are you okay, Dad?” Jake asked, concern etched on his young face.

“Yeah, I’m just tired, buddy,” Daniel replied, forcing a smile.

“I’m fine.”

But deep down, he knew he was struggling.

Then came the day that changed everything.

Mia and Jake had been planning something special for their father’s birthday, and they were determined to show him just how much he meant to them.

“Let’s make him a surprise party!” Mia suggested, her eyes sparkling with excitement.

“Yes!

We’ll invite everyone from school and get him a cake,” Jake added, his enthusiasm infectious.

They spent weeks preparing, keeping their father in the dark while they organized the event.

On the day of the party, Daniel returned home, exhausted from work, only to be greeted by a chorus of “Surprise!”

His heart raced as he stepped into the living room, filled with balloons and smiling faces.

“Happy Birthday, Dad!” Mia and Jake shouted, their joy radiating like sunshine.

Daniel’s eyes widened in disbelief, and tears threatened to spill over.

“You did all this for me?” he asked, his voice choked with emotion.

“Of course, Dad!

You’ve done so much for us,” Jake replied, his sincerity shining through.

As they celebrated, Daniel realized that the sacrifices he had made were not in vain.

His children had grown into caring, compassionate individuals, and they were determined to give back the love he had shown them.

“Thank you for everything, Dad,” Mia said, her voice soft but filled with conviction.

“You’re our hero.”

Daniel felt a lump in his throat as he pulled his children into a tight embrace.

“I love you both more than anything in this world,” he whispered, tears streaming down his cheeks.

In that moment, he understood that even though Sarah had walked away, he had built a family filled with love and resilience.

Together, they had faced the storms of life, and together, they would continue to rise.

As the evening wound down, Daniel looked around at the faces of the people he loved most.

He felt an overwhelming sense of gratitude for the journey they had taken together.

“Here’s to us,” he raised his glass, his voice steady.

“To family, love, and never giving up.”

The room erupted in cheers, and Daniel knew that no matter what challenges lay ahead, they would face them together.

In the end, it wasn’t about the sacrifices he had made; it was about the love that had flourished in the wake of hardship.

And as he watched his children laugh and play, he realized that they were the greatest gift he could ever have.

“Thank you, Sarah,” he whispered to the universe, knowing that despite her absence, he had created a legacy of love that would endure.

And in that moment, he understood that true strength lies not in never falling, but in rising every time we fall, and in the bonds we forge along the way.
